🌡️

Heating & Cooling

At the top of the tablet screen you'll see two thermostat badges - HVAC Main (main floor) and HVAC Master (upstairs). Tap either one to open its dial.

Thermostat badges at the top of the screen Main Floor thermostat control
  1. Tap the HVAC Main or HVAC Master badge at the top of the tablet to open the dial.
  2. Drag the orange handle to set the heating temperature, the blue handle for cooling.
  3. Or use the + / - buttons to nudge it a degree at a time.
  4. Leave the mode on Heat/Cool (Auto) - the system picks heat or A/C automatically.
Please keep it between 68-78°F. Set it back toward the middle when you head out for the day - the lake gets humid and the system works hard at the extremes.
💡

Lights & Fans

On the tablet, lights and ceiling fans are grouped by room. Tap any tile to turn it on or off.

Room light and fan controls
  1. Find the room card - Main Floor, Kitchen, etc.
  2. Tap a light or fan tile to toggle it. Lit-up tiles are on.
  3. Most exterior lights are on an automatic sunset timer - no need to touch them.
  4. Physical wall switches work too, anytime.
Dimming a lightFor dimmable lights, press and hold (long-press) the tile to open a brightness slider - then drag to set the level. A quick tap just toggles on/off.
A quick way to shut everything down at night or when leaving: tap off any lit tiles on the tablet, or flip the wall switches.
🔊

Music & TV

Whole-home audio plays through speakers in the Living Room, on the Deck, and at the Dock. Open the Media page on the tablet, pick your zones, and press play.

Audio input select and speaker zone controls
  1. Open the Media / Music page on the tablet.
  2. Choose your speaker zones - Living Room, Deck, Dock, or Subwoofer.
  3. Adjust volume and bass with the sliders.
  4. For the TV, use the Living Room TV card or the physical remote on the console.
Audio Input SelectAt the top of the Media page there's an Audio Input Select button. Use it to switch the source - for example to play the record player, or to swap back to TV audio if someone had been streaming music.
Turn off outdoor speakers in the eveningPlease switch off the Deck and especially the Dock speaker zones at night - sound carries a long way across the water and we want to be good neighbors.
Streaming musicWe'd prefer you stream natively through apps like Pandora or Spotify rather than Bluetooth. Just select Living Room as the playback device inside the app and you're set. (Bluetooth to the Living Room speaker still works if you need it.)
Watching TVThe TV has YouTube TV for normal live/broadcast channels. You're also welcome to log in to Netflix (or any streaming app) with your own credentials - just remember to sign out when you check out.

Exterior & Dock

On the tablet's home screen you'll find the Exterior / Security card. This is where the dock, deck, and landscape lighting live.

Exterior and Security card with Dock Power and Landscape Lights
  1. Tap the Dock Power tile (anchor icon) to power up the dock. This turns on the water slide and the dock lights for the evening.
  2. Tap Landscape Lights to control the yard lighting - you can toggle specific sets on or off, and change their color and brightness.
  3. The Deck, Kitchen Deck, and driveway lights are also on this card if you want them on.
Dock PowerThe water slide and dock lights only work when Dock Power is on. Turn it on before an evening swim - and please switch it back off when you're done for the night.
Landscape lightsLong-press the Landscape Lights tile to open the full color / brightness picker. Great for setting the mood on the water at night.
⚙️

Settings

The gear icon at the top of the tablet opens the Settings page. You don't need to change anything here - it's mostly automatic - but here's what it does.

Smart Options auto-features pane

Smart Options is a set of automatic features that run the house for you:

  • 🚶Back Deck Motion Lights - back deck lights turn on automatically when they sense movement.
  • 🚶Front Motion Lights - front entry lights come on when someone approaches.
  • 🚶Kitchen Motion Lights - kitchen lights turn on with motion.
  • 🌇Auto Sunset Lighting - exterior lights switch on by themselves at sunset.
Home and Away buttons on the settings page
Please don't press “Away”The Home and Away buttons on this page are for us - you don't need either one during your stay. If Away is pressed it puts the house in away mode: it shuts the main water valve if it detects any water use, and turns off the HVAC and water heater. That means no A/C, no running water, and no hot water. Please leave these alone - if something looks off, just text us.
📊

Sensor Info

Some tiles double as live readouts for the house. You don't need to do anything with these - they're just there so you always know things are running normally. Here's what the little numbers and icons mean.

  • 💧 Water pressure - the psi reading next to Main Floor is the home's live water pressure. Normal is roughly 50-70 psi.
  • 🟢 Smoke alarm - the green indicator on the Main Floor card means the smoke detectors are online and all clear. Green is good.
  • 🔒 Front door lock - the lock icon on the Exterior card shows whether the door is locked. You can tap it to lock or unlock.
  • 📡 Internet speed - the download reading shows the current Wi-Fi/internet speed, so you can check the connection at a glance.
  • 🚰 Water usage - the gallons reading on the Kitchen card tracks recent household water use.
  • 🔥 Available hot water - the reading on the Master Bed card shows how much hot water is ready to go, handy before a shower.
These are read-only indicators (except the door lock). If a number ever looks way off - like water pressure at zero - give us a text.
